Equifax Announces Final Agreement to Purchase Credit Circle in Mexico

Summary by Almomento.Mx
Equifax will offer Credit Circle customers access to native cloud capabilities and patented EFX.AI technology, thus accelerating the growth of their customer portfolio and financial inclusion in the country. MEXICO CITY.- Equifax® signed a final agreement to acquire Credit Circle, a leading credit information service company and the fastest growing credit bureau in Mexico, for a capital value of $750 million $1 (USD).
